Ordinals
beta
Sat 802865375124357
decimal
160573.375124357
degree
0°160573′1309″375124357‴
percentile
38.231684571786154%
name
idwmqdyxqoq
cycle
0
epoch
0
period
79
block
160573
offset
375124357
timestamp
2012-01-04 10:59:15 UTC
rarity
common
prev
next